In basketball, what is the significance of the three-point line? 🔊
In basketball, the significance of the three-point line is profound as it extends the range of scoring opportunities. Shots taken beyond this line yield three points instead of two, encouraging players to develop their shooting skills and stretching defenses. The addition of the three-point shot has transformed game strategies, leading to increased scoring and changing how teams structure their offensive plays to create open shots beyond the arc.
